Lying in about 15 feet of water, the shipwreck site is easily accessible by boat or kayak. Noquebay is a popular shipwreck for beginner divers. The site is marked with a seasonal Wisconsin Historical Society shipwreck mooring buoy, allowing boats to tie up directly above the site while protecting the shipwreck from inadvertent anchor damage and providing a safe point of ascent and descent for divers.
